Job Description:
Leidos is seeking an Associate Software Engineer in Morgantown,
WV or Reston, VA for Summer 2026. This position is full-time,
onsite for 3 months. Come put your Software Engineering skills into
action! The Leidos Software Accelerator has openings for talented
Software Engineers. The responsibilities for this position include
all aspects of the software development Lifecycle, including
automated testing within an Agile and Continuous Integration and
Continuous Delivery model. In this role, you will join a dynamic
team that is singularly focused on providing world-class solutions
to our customers in an exciting, collaborative, and inclusive
environment. You will be challenged and provided a tremendous
opportunity for growth in a customer-facing, fast-paced, and fun
environment. Key Responsibilities Develop, troubleshoot, and debug
mission critical software source code using modern software
development languages and tools, such as Java. Participate in the
full software development lifecycle, working within broadly defined
parameters. Use Agile development tools such as Jira, Confluence,
and Bitbucket/Git to manage work and collaborate with your teams.
Support creation and updating of all relevant documentation and
specifications for design, development and testing. Identify
potential roadblocks and work with the team to develop around them.
Plan and estimate development tasks and work to improve performance
metrics. Develop maintainable code that matches specification. Use
automated testing to leverage a continuous integration process. Own
delivery of small parts of a system or application. Work closely
with other engineers to develop the best technical design and
approach for new product development. Work with a team to build
software solutions where the solution is not always well defined
but always considers the customer first. Required Qualifications
Ongoing studies within a Bachelor’s program in Computer Science or
similar field with a minimum 3.0 GPA. Experience with Object
Oriented Programing practices and patterns (Java is preferred,
applicants will be tested). Experience with JavaScript and JS
frameworks such as React. Solid understanding of software
development process fundamentals. Strong, self-motivated desire to
learn new programming languages, tools, frameworks, and techniques.
Ability to complete tasking independently with minimal direct
supervision. Ability to work and collaborate effectively within a
multi-disciplined engineering team. Team player who can express and
explain their ideas to others. Ability to obtain a DoD security
clearance. U.S. Citizenship is required. Preferred Qualifications
Familiarity with Cloud Technologies (AWS, Azure, GCP). Knowledge of
a version control system (e.g., Git). Familiarity with CI/CD
processes and tools (Jenkins) Familiarity with Infrastructure as
Code (Terraform, Helm). Familiarity with Containerized applications
and orchestration (Docker, Kubernetes). Familiarity with Enterprise
Service Bus Technologies (Kafka). Knowledge of Agile Development
